>>> What is the latest 'official' version of the FCAL reconstruction
>>> and calibration (is it in trunk - the rad hard insert is dropped
>>> according to svn logfiles) ?
>>>
>>>
>>> I was also confused with the calibration constants:
>>>
>>> In the setenv_Linux_CentOS5-x86_64-gcc4.1.2.csh file of
>>> most recent tagged lib versions (like sim-recon-2012-03-12),
>>> JANA_CALIB_URL  is pointing to the latest calib version
>>> file:///group/halld/Software/calib/latest
>>> Rad hard FCAL insert is dropped here, though hitFcal.c requires it;
>>> one has to use calib-2011-07-31 for this lib, I surmise.
>>>
>>> I think that it would make sense to set up the right JANA_CALIB_URL var
>>> in recent tagged lib releases - it's easy to make a mistake...
